2 existing highways are to be connected by a simple curve of 2° (100m arc basis). The first highway has a North azimuth of -18°26’34” while the second highway has a South azimuth of -47°21’08”. Determine the required length of curve to be constructed and the station of the end of the curve given that the theoretical intersection of both highways was found to be at STA. 3+016. (Draw the figure)
